Conversion formula
The conversion factor from fluid ounces to deciliters is 0.295735296875, which means that 1 fluid ounce is equal to 0.295735296875 deciliters:
1 fl oz = 0.295735296875 dL
To convert 9096 fluid ounces into deciliters we have to multiply 9096 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from fluid ounces to deciliters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 fl oz → 0.295735296875 dL
9096 fl oz → V(dL)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in deciliters:
V(dL) = 9096 fl oz × 0.295735296875 dL
V(dL) = 2690.008260375 dL
The final result is:
9096 fl oz → 2690.008260375 dL
We conclude that 9096 fluid ounces is equivalent to 2690.008260375 deciliters:
9096 fluid ounces = 2690.008260375 deciliters
